Should I repair broken dentures right away?

If you don't repair your dentures, they will become more difficult to wear and chew with over time. In the worst case scenario, ill fitting or damaged dentures can cause tissue damage or sore spots in your mouth.

What causes broken dentures?

Dentures can break due to wear and tear over time, poor fit from changes in natural teeth or gums, accidents such as dropping them when they are not being worn, or excessive force during cleaning.

Denture care instructions

To care for your dentures, brush them daily with a denture cleanser and a soft-bristled toothbrush. Rinse them after meals and soak them overnight in a denture cleanser solution to keep them clean and moist.

How long do dentures last?

Most dentures last 5–10 years, though heavy wear or changes in your mouth can shorten that to closer to 3–5. Schedule a yearly checkup to assess fit and function. With daily cleaning and routine adjustments or denture relining, they’ll stay comfortable, secure, and natural-looking. See your dentist sooner if they feel loose, cause sore spots, or show chips or cracks; these are signs you may need denture repair or replacement. Prompt care helps prevent broken dentures and protects your bite and oral health.

Can I repair dentures myself?

No. Dentures should not be repaired at home. DIY glues and kits can weaken the acrylic, alter your bite, and cause sores or infection. What is the difference between denture reline and denture repair?

Denture repair fixes damage; relining improves fit. Denture repair: Restores broken or missing parts (like cracks in the acrylic base, a lost tooth, or a bent clasp) to bring back strength and function. A prosthodontist or denture clinic can often provide same-day denture repair. Denture reline: Reshapes the tissue side of the denture so it conforms to changes in your gums and jaw, improving stability and comfort. A denture reline updates the base; it doesn’t change the teeth. Which do you need? If your denture is cracked or a tooth popped off, you need a repair. If it feels loose, rocks, or causes sore spots but isn’t broken, a reline is likely the answer. Avoid DIY glues (they can damage the acrylic and harm your oral health).

Do you have to remove dentures at night?

It’s best not to sleep with your dentures. Removing them at night lets your gums rest and breathe, supports better oral health, and reduces the risk of soreness, pressure spots, and infections like denture stomatitis. For proper denture care and denture hygiene, take them out before bed, clean and soak them in a denture cleanser, and gently brush your gums and tongue. If your dentist has instructed you to wear dentures overnight right after extractions, follow their guidance and switch to nightly removal as soon as they allow.

When do you need new dentures?

If your dentures are worn, loose, chipped, cracked, stained, or ill-fitting, you likely need denture replacement, not just a quick denture repair. Schedule an evaluation with a dentist or prosthodontist, who can assess fit, function, and oral health and recommend the best option (adjustment, reline, or new dentures). Prompt care helps prevent sore spots, infections, and bite problems.
